随着数字化转型浪潮的席卷,企业对数字化监控的需求日益增长。数字化监控作为企业数字化转型的重要支撑,能够帮助企业实时掌握业务运行状态,快速响应市场变化,提高运营效率。OpenTelemetry作为一款开源分布式追踪系统,以其强大的功能和易用性,助力企业实现数字化监控的升级。

一、OpenTelemetry概述

OpenTelemetry是由Google、微软、亚马逊等科技巨头共同发起的开源项目,旨在为分布式系统提供统一的追踪、监控和日志解决方案。OpenTelemetry提供了一套完整的API和工具,包括数据收集、处理、存储和可视化等功能,能够满足企业对数字化监控的需求。

二、OpenTelemetry助力数字化监控的优势

  1. 提高监控效率

OpenTelemetry通过统一的API和工具,帮助企业实现分布式系统的全链路监控。开发者只需关注业务逻辑,无需关注监控实现细节,从而提高监控效率。


  1. 降低运维成本

OpenTelemetry提供了一套完整的监控解决方案,包括数据采集、处理、存储和可视化等功能,企业无需自行开发,降低运维成本。


  1. 提高数据质量

OpenTelemetry遵循统一的规范,保证了数据的一致性和准确性。同时,OpenTelemetry支持多种数据格式,方便企业进行数据存储和分析。


  1. 跨平台支持

OpenTelemetry支持多种编程语言和平台,包括Java、Python、Go、C++等,企业可以根据自身需求选择合适的语言和平台。


  1. 开源社区支持

OpenTelemetry拥有庞大的开源社区,为开发者提供丰富的资源和技术支持。企业可以借助社区力量,快速解决技术难题。

三、OpenTelemetry在数字化监控中的应用

  1. 分布式追踪

OpenTelemetry的分布式追踪功能,可以帮助企业实时监控分布式系统的运行状态,快速定位问题。通过追踪请求在各个服务之间的调用关系,企业可以全面了解业务流程,提高系统稳定性。


  1. 性能监控

OpenTelemetry的性能监控功能,可以实时收集系统性能数据,包括CPU、内存、磁盘等资源使用情况。企业可以根据性能数据,优化系统配置,提高系统性能。


  1. 应用监控

OpenTelemetry的应用监控功能,可以实时收集应用日志、错误和异常信息。企业可以通过分析这些数据,了解应用运行状况,及时发现和解决问题。


  1. 安全监控

OpenTelemetry的安全监控功能,可以帮助企业实时监控安全事件,包括入侵、异常登录等。通过分析安全数据,企业可以加强安全防护,保障业务安全。

四、总结

OpenTelemetry作为一款开源分布式追踪系统,以其强大的功能和易用性,助力企业实现数字化监控的升级。通过OpenTelemetry,企业可以轻松实现分布式系统的全链路监控,提高监控效率,降低运维成本,提高数据质量。在数字化转型的大背景下,OpenTelemetry将成为企业实现数字化监控的重要工具。